> I got a lot of cheers and giggles for my comments at one WWDC
feedback section, particularly:

1) The bundling of EOF with WebObjects presumes that no databases
existed prior to the web and that no databases (or persistent
objects) occur outside the context of the web.

2) Most databases are not on the web and never will be.

I'll spare y'all the impassioned plea for EOF in ObjC (as a separate
product), but you can imagine. :)

Maybe it is time for OpenEOF. Anyone interested in such an effort?

See GnuStep.

However, Apple's patents prevent a full re-implementation of EOF at this time.
